The type of immune cells that makes a large amount of a specific antibody is known as plasma cells. These cells are basically differentiated terminally from the B-type of lymphocytes. Many organelles are present in these cells performing the functions they are assigned with or they are made for such as; Ribosomes, Mitochondria, Lysosomes, Endoplasmic Reticulum, Golgi apparatus, and the plasma membrane. The most abundantly found organelle in the plasma cells is Rough Endoplasmic Reticulum combined with the well-developed Golgi apparatus.

The first major groups of amphibians ("stem") developed in the Devonian period, around 370 million years ago, from lobe-finned fish which were similar to the modern coelacanth and lungfish.

Living creatures and the soil exchange phosphorus. Phosphates are taken up by plants from the soil and assimilated into organic molecules. Plants are consumed by animals, which then moves phosphorous up the food chain from one animal to the next. When an animal perishes and decomposes, phosphorus is released back into the soil.
